Задать вопрос
@m1rvi

PHPEXCEL Как достать значение ячейки xls в моем случае?

Нужно вытащить номер телефона из таблицы xls
скрин

6013102774936160960539.png

Все вроде норм, но верхних индексов почему-то очень много : /
Я увидел, что у каждой ячейки есть уникальное имя, оно написано сверху
Может его и надо использовать?
PHPExcel_Settings::setZipClass(PHPExcel_Settings::PCLZIP);
    // Открываем файл
    $xls = PHPExcel_IOFactory::load($path);
    // Устанавливаем индекс активного листа
    $xls->setActiveSheetIndex(0);
    // Получаем лист
    $sheet = $xls->getActiveSheet();
         
    $phone = $sheet->getCellByColumnAndRow(12, 23)->getValue();

Здесь хочу достать пока один номер, потом сделаю цикл, когда узнаю как
в моем случае достать значение

Не ругайте пжжпжпжпжппжжпжпж : )
  • Вопрос задан
  • 135 просмотров
Подписаться 1 Простой Комментировать
Помогут разобраться в теме Все курсы
  • Skillbox
    Веб-разработчик на PHP
    9 месяцев
    Далее
  • Хекслет
    PHP-разработчик
    10 месяцев
    Далее
  • Нетология
    Веб-разработчик с нуля: профессия с выбором специализации
    14 месяцев
    Далее
Решения вопроса 1
Попробуйте $xls->getActiveSheet()->toArray() получив всю информацию с листа в массив.
Уже после, получайте по ключу, который соответствует порядковому номеру столбца
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
FoodSoul Калининград
от 180 000 до 250 000 ₽
IT-Spirit Москва
от 230 000 до 320 000 ₽
от 200 000 до 290 000 ₽